7. Use Timer to specify the period of time between sending new ISDP packets.
The range is 5 to 254 seconds. The default value is 30 seconds.
8. Use Hold Time to specify the hold time for ISDP packets that the switch transmits.
The hold time specifies how long a receiving device must store information sent in the
ISDP packet before discarding it. The range 10 to 255 seconds. The default value is 180
seconds.
9. Select the Version 2 Advertisements Disable or Enable radio button.
This enables or disables the sending of ISDP version 2 packets from the device. The
default value is Enabled.
10. Click the Apply button.
The updated configuration is sent to the switch. Configuration changes take effect
immediately.

Configure ISDP Global Settings
To configure ISDP global settings:
1. Launch a web browser.
2. Enter http://<ipaddress> in the web browser address field.
The login window opens.
3. Enter the user name and password.
The default admin user name is admin and the default admin password is blank, that is,
do not enter a password.
4. Click the Login button.
The System Information page displays.
5. Select System > ISDP > Advanced > Global Configuration.
